Consider Beyond Weird by Philip Ball.
“Philip Ball presents quantum mechanics as a set of conceptual puzzles that reach beyond the microscopic, favoring thought experiments and historical snapshots over equations. The writing aims to build intuition about probability, measurement, and entanglement without technical machinery. Most useful are the clear distinctions that help you question everyday assumptions about randomness and locality. Annoyances include repeated points and stretches of abstract argument that slow momentum for readers seeking experimental detail or concrete demonstrations.”
